About the Role

We are seeking a Senior Director of Financial Planning & Analysis to serve as a strategic financial partner to our executive leadership team. This is a high-impact role for a finance leader who combines deep investment banking expertise with hands-on operating experience. The ideal candidate has navigated the full spectrum of capital markets and brings robust analytical rigor and business judgment.

You are a strategic, analytical finance leader with experience in the CPG industry. You have a proven track record of building and coaching high-performing teams and ability to lead AI transformation of the finance function. You will own the numbers end-to-end, communicate with clarity, and thrive in ambiguity.

You will lead and develop the FP&A team to shape the financial architecture of a scaling organization.

Key Responsibilities

Financial Planning & Analysis
  • Own annual budgeting, long-range planning, and rolling forecasts across all business units
  • Lead monthly forecast, variance analysis, and operational reviews with leadership
  • Build and maintain a bottoms-up 3-statement operating model with driver-based assumptions
  • Build and deliver executive and board-level reporting packages
  • Establish and track KPIs, unit economics and operating metrics, partnering with business leads to inform operational and financial performance

Capital Markets & Treasury
  • Lead Series D fundraising - investor materials, due diligence, and process management
  • Manage working capital financing including revolving credit, inventory financing, and vendor payment programs
  • Execute debt capital markets transactions; maintain covenant compliance and lender relationships
  • Oversee treasury operations: daily cash flow forecasting, liquidity planning, and bank relationships

AI Transformation & Data-Driven Decision Making
  • Own the AI transformation roadmap for FP&A, accounting, and treasury - deploying AI agents for forecasting, reporting, anomaly detection, and close automation
  • Build AI-powered forecasting models and agentic workflows that auto-generate variance commentary, narratives, and dashboards
  • Lead the migration of the current Excel-based FP&A operating model to Prophix, leveraging deep platform expertise to configure workflows, automate data feeds, and rebuild financial models natively within Prophix
  • Design a company-wide KPI framework with AI-enabled monitoring, automated alerting, and a single source of truth data architecture
  • Bring rigor, transparency, and sound judgment to financial decision-making in a dynamic startup environment

Strategic Finance & Business Partnership
  • Partner with CEO, CFO, and the Board on strategic planning, capital allocation, and corporate development
  • Lead financial due diligence for investors, lenders, and strategic partnerships
  • Hire, develop, and coach a high-performing FP&A team with a culture of analytical excellence and AI literacy
